Microchip Technology AT91SAM7S32B-AU technical specifications, attributes, parameters and parts with similar specifications to Microchip Technology AT91SAM7S32B-AU.
- Factory Lead Time18 Weeks
- MountSurface Mount
- Mounting TypeSurface Mount
- Package / Case48-LQFP
- Number of Pins48
- Operating Temperature-40°C~85°C TA
- PackagingTray
- Published1997
- SeriesSAM7S
- Pbfree Codeyes
- Part StatusObsolete
- Moisture Sensitivity Level (MSL)3 (168 Hours)
- Number of Terminations48
- TechnologyCMOS
- Terminal PositionQUAD
- Terminal FormGULL WING
- Peak Reflow Temperature (Cel)260
- Supply Voltage1.8V
- Terminal Pitch0.5mm
- Frequency55MHz
- Reflow Temperature-Max (s)30
- Base Part NumberAT91SAM7S32
- Operating Supply Voltage1.8V
- InterfaceI2C, I2S, SPI, UART, USART, USB
- Memory Size32kB
- Oscillator TypeInternal
- Number of I/O21
- Speed20 MHz
- RAM Size8K x 8
- Voltage - Supply (Vcc/Vdd)1.65V~1.95V
- uPs/uCs/Peripheral ICs TypeMICROCONTROLLER, RISC
- Core ProcessorARM7®
- PeripheralsBrown-out Detect/Reset, DMA, POR, PWM, WDT
- Program Memory TypeFLASH
- Core Size16/32-Bit
- Program Memory Size32KB 32K x 8
- ConnectivityI2C, SPI, SSC, UART/USART
- Bit Size32
- Data ConverterA/D 8x10b
- Watchdog TimerYes
- Has ADCYES
- DMA ChannelsYES
- Data Bus Width32b
- Number of Timers/Counters3
- Core ArchitectureARM
- Number of ADC Channels8
- Number of PWM Channels4
- Number of I2C Channels1
- Height1.45mm
- Length7mm
- Width7mm
- Radiation HardeningNo
- RoHS StatusROHS3 Compliant
- Lead FreeLead Free
